Associate of Arts in Mathematics
Coastline Community College
Program Details
The online AA in Mathematics degree program from Coastline Community College includes a variety of courses in the areas of algebra, geometry, calculus, mathematical reasoning, and differential equations. Upon graduation, you'll possess the knowledge and skills needed to:
- Select and apply correct quantitative methods to find the correct solution to a problem in familiar or unique situations or contexts.
- Accurately interpret and create mathematical models such as formulas, graphs, tables, and schematics, and include predictions based on the model.
- Adequately explain thinking and mathematical processes, and justify mathematical solutions effectively and accurately.
